Midtown: The Heartbeat of the Night

If you’re the kind of person who thrives on flashing lights, endless crowds, and the intoxicating energy of Times Square, then Midtown is your oyster. It’s like the Vegas strip, but with a New York twist.

  • Pros: You’re never more than a stumble away from a Broadway show, world-class dining, and bars that never sleep.
  • Cons: Prepare to pay a pretty penny for the privilege of being smack-dab in the middle of everything. And if you’re looking for a quiet night in, you might be out of luck.

Lower Manhattan: Where Old School Cool Meets New Hotness

For a blend of history and hip, Lower Manhattan is your jam. From the Financial District’s sleek cocktail bars to the Lower East Side’s grungy dive bars, there’s something for everyone.

  • Pros: You can soak up the city’s rich history during the day and dance the night away in trendy spots.
  • Cons: Some areas can be a bit quieter during the week, so you might need to plan your nights accordingly.

Brooklyn: The Cool Kid’s Corner

If you’re tired of the Manhattan madness, Brooklyn is calling your name. With neighborhoods like Williamsburg, Bushwick, and Greenpoint, there’s a vibrant nightlife scene just waiting to be explored.

  • Pros: Cooler vibes, more affordable accommodations, and a unique, independent spirit.
  • Cons: Getting to Manhattan can take some time, and the party scene might not be as intense as in Midtown.

So, Where Should You Stay?

Honestly, the best place to stay for nightlife depends on what kind of night owl you are. If you want to be in the thick of it, Midtown is your go-to. For a mix of old and new, Lower Manhattan is the way to go. And if you’re looking for something a bit more laid-back, Brooklyn is your oyster.

How to...

  • How to find affordable accommodation in NYC for nightlife: Look for hostels, guesthouses, or Airbnb apartments in outer boroughs like Brooklyn or Queens.
  • How to navigate the NYC nightlife scene: Use apps like Time Out New York, Resident Advisor, and Untapped Cities to find events and venues.
  • How to stay safe while partying in NYC: Stick to well-lit areas, travel in groups, and be aware of your surroundings.
  • How to recover from a night out in NYC: Indulge in brunch, get plenty of sleep, and hydrate, hydrate, hydrate!
  • How to maximize your NYC nightlife experience: Be open to trying new things, meet new people, and dance like nobody's watching.
